Job Duties

The Executive Administrative Coordinator will serve as the initial point of contact and provide administrative professional services as an integral part of the day-to-day operations of the Human Resources Office; this includes record keeping and maintenance, maintaining the department’s tracking logs for all incoming and outgoing documents and staffing/recruiting support. This position provides customer service and deals with a diverse group of important external callers and visitors as well as internal contacts at all levels of the organization.

The Executive Administrative Coordinator will also endeavor to provide services which ensure a fair, equitable and quality working-and learning environments for all employees and members of the University community. To achieve this goal, the Executive Assistant will proactively provide all customers in the university community with superior customer service, innovation, and creativity. As a critical member of the Human Resources team, the Executive Assistant will promote cost-effective services and resources needed to enhance their knowledge, skills and abilities so they may better support the mission of the university.

In support of the Commonwealth’s commitment to inclusion, we are encouraging individuals with disabilities to apply through the Commonwealth Alternative Hiring Process. To be considered for this opportunity, applicants will need to provide their AHP Letter (formerly COD) provided by the Department for Aging & Rehabilitative Services (DARS), or the Department for the Blind & Vision Impaired (DBVI). Service-Connected Veterans are encouraged to answer Veteran status questions and submit their disability documentation, if applicable, to DARS/DBVI to get their AHP Letter. Requesting an AHP Letter can be found at AHP Letter or by calling DARS at 800-552-5019.

Note: Applicants who received a Certificate of Disability from DARS or DBVI dated between April 1, 2022- February 29, 2024, can still use that COD as applicable documentation for the Alternative Hiring Process.
